
Han Xiao-Ming’s great passion is the three B’s – Beethoven, Brahms, and Bruckner. His career as a professional horn player was destined by his family. His parents earned their money as musicians. The fact that German-Austrian Romanticism is so close to the 58-year-old’s heart also has to do with his past. For its sonority accompanied him through Mao’s last dark chapter in the People’s Republic of China.
